Job Purpose
To assist in the design, development, integration and deployment of software solutions. To build high-quality, innovative and fully performing software in compliance with coding standards and technical design based on the University's needs and data management objective.


Job Knowledge, Skills and Experience
National Diploma in Information Technology or relevant equivalent qualification. At least two (2) years' experience working within a Web, Database or Mobile development environment. Hands on experience in designing interactive applications with programming languages like PHP or Java. Excellent knowledge of Relational Databases, Web Services/API's and SQL (e.g., MySQL, MSSQL or Oracle). Working knowledge of an Open-Source CMS framework (e.g., Joomla, WordPress or Drupal) Familiarity with front- end languages (e.g., HTML, JavaScript and CSS). Familiarity with Object Oriented Programming and test-driven develop. Ability to document requirements and specifications. In-depth understanding of the entire web development process - SDLC). Key Performance Areas / Principal Accountabilities
Web development for Corporate Web Environments - www.cput.ac.za CPUT Portal development and maintenance - Online Personal Access (OPA). Web Software development and maintenance.
